Control and Dynamic Systems: Advances in Theory and Applications, Volume 21: Nonlinear and Kalman Filtering Techniques, Part 3 of 3 presents the developments in the techniques and technology of the application of nonlinear and Kalman filters. This book provides substantive examples of the methods and technology of the application of Kalman and nonlinear filters. Organized into six chapters, this volume begins with an overview of the unique and relevant treatment of postflight data analysis. This text then examines the control and filter problems for the interception of torpedo-ship situations. Other chapters consider the MLS algorithm, which has been shown to be a superior algorithm in terms of stability and tracking performance when compared to existing least squares batch algorithm that use both a transition matrix and a measurement. The final chapter deals with the significant trends in integrated communication and navigation systems. This book is a valuable resource for mechanical and aerospace engineers.
